The oil change interval depends upon the severity of your driving and how you rack up the 200 miles/month is what determines the severity. I would consider four 50 mile trips at a time to be normal service while twenty 10 mile trips at a time would be severe service. According to my 65 Valiant owners manual:

Chrysler said:
The optimum engine oil change period will vary widely depending upon the type of operation, weather conditions, and other operating variables. For instance, during short trip driving in cold weather or driving on dusty roads, oil changes should be made as frequently as every 500 miles. Cross-country driving with good oils will permit 4,000 miles of operation between changes. As a general rule, however, it is recommended that the engine oil be changed approximately every three month (or 4,000 miles, whichever occurs first).

I use Shell Rotella T 10W-30 in my slant six and change it every 5000 miles because I generally drive it on trips longer than 30 minutes so the engine oil always gets fully hot. I also have to add 1 Qt every 1000 miles.
See Selection of the Right Motor Oil for the Corvair and other Engines

I have also upgraded to the 75 psi hemi oil spring and my original engine (guessing approaching 200,000 miles) has 70-75 psi of pressure at 2500 RPM on the hottest days here. Using a 40-weight oil just means that the relief valve bleeds more oil back to the sump. Chrysler did recommend 20W-40 but I would use a 15W-40 if you really want to use a 40-weight oil.
